Transaction e32f666322c163d250ed62a4e190a65f56b09604fcc3f6443982e325d11d44b6

1 Input
2 Outputs
  • e32f666322c163d250ed62a4e190a65f56b09604fcc3f6443982e325d11d44b6:0
  • value  15171
    address  bc1q4380nt6q6644n3czx75xf5krenhm5caz9uvn6w
  • e32f666322c163d250ed62a4e190a65f56b09604fcc3f6443982e325d11d44b6:1
  • value  128122
    address  3HUMYPepFjH3jos14hMfPEJ6TfS6CSgWno